摘要
一个恰当的、符合实际情况的地震损伤模型,一方面为结构抗震设计提供合理的破坏准则;另一方面则可为震后建筑物的安全性评估提供科学的理论依据。本文按照累积损伤模型和非累积损伤模型2类分类标准,从构件和结构层次上系统地分析和总结了几种典型的损伤模型。阐述了它们建立的依据,分析了它们的合理与不合理之处。基于此,对目前关于地震损伤研究的不足之处进行了总结,建议了其可能的发展趋向。
In order to provide the reasonable failure criteria for aseismic design and the scientific basis for the security assessment of the building suffered earthquake,the appropriate damage model according with factual situation should be established.At the two aspects of cumulative damage and non-cumulative damage model,this paper analyses and summarizes systematically several typical damage models in the levels of element and structure.It also discusses logical foundations of these damage models,and analyses their rationality or irrationality.Based on these discussions,the deficiency of studies on earthquake damage is summarized,and the possible work on this subject in the future is suggested.
